正则表达式判断手机号是否11位

1.

<script src="../JS/jquery-3.2.0.js" type="text/javascript" ></script>
<script src="../JS/bootstrap.min.js"></script>
<link type="text/css" rel="stylesheet" href="../css/bootstrap.min.css" />

<body>
<div class="form-group">
            	<label class="col-sm-2 control-label font">手机号</label>
        			<div class="col-sm-10 ">
            			<input type="text" class="form-control bt" name="tel" id="tel" placeholder="可用于登录" ><span id="sj"></span>
        			</div>
        	</div><br/><br/><br/>
</body>

2.

<script>function checkMobile(str) {

    var  re = /^1\d{10}$/
    if (re.test(str)) {
		  $("#sj").html("手机号码格式正确");
		  $("#sj").css("color","green");
    }
	else {
          $("#sj").html("手机号码格式错误");
		  $("#sj").css("color","red");
    }
}
$("#tel").blur(function(){
		var str = $(this).val();
		checkMobile(str);
})</script>
时间: 2024-10-12 13:14:35

正则表达式判断手机号是否11位的相关文章

正则表达式判断手机号是否11位数字

function checkMobile(str) { //写一个判断函数 var re = /^1\d{10}$/ //正则表达式 if (re.test(str)) { //判断字符是否是11位数字 $("#sj").html("手机号码格式正确"); $("#sj").css("color","green"); } else { $("#sj").html("手机号码格式

正则表达式判断手机号

//正则表达式判断手机号格式 - (BOOL)checkTel:(NSString *)str { if ([str length] == 0) { UIAlertView* alert = [[UIAlertView alloc] initWithTitle:NSLocalizedString(@"data_null_prompt", nil) message:NSLocalizedString(@"tel_no_null", nil) delegate:nil

JS正则表达式验证是否为11位有效手机号码,

https://blog.csdn.net/nongweiyilady/article/details/74007124 最近在做注册登陆页面,都要涉及到验证11位有效手机号码,这里贴出代码,希望能帮到有这个开发需求的朋友. [javascript] view plain copy function isPoneAvailable($poneInput) { var myreg=/^[1][3,4,5,7,8][0-9]{9}$/; if (!myreg.test($poneInput.val(

正则表达式判断手机号格式是否正确

分析: 手机号格式,以1开头,第二位一般是3,5,7,8,总长度是11. def func(): import re n=10 while n>1: tel=input("请输入手机号:") result=re.match("^1[3,5,7,8]\d{9}$",tel) #以1开头,所以用^标记开头,在第11位的时候结尾,所以以$表示结尾 if result: print("手机号格式正确") else: print("手机号码

iOS 正则表达式判断手机号,邮箱等

1 #import "NSString+RegexCategory.h" 2 3 @implementation NSString (RegexCategory) 4 #pragma mark - 正则相关 5 - (BOOL)isValidateByRegex:(NSString *)regex{ 6 NSPredicate *pre = [NSPredicate predicateWithFormat:@"SELF MATCHES %@",regex]; 7 r

JavaScript辅助方法系列:(1)用正则表达式判断手机号和邮箱

判断是否为邮箱 //jquery验证邮箱  function checkSubmitEmail() { if ($("#email").val() == "") { // $("#confirmMsg").html("<font color='red'>邮箱地址不能为空!</font>"); alert("邮箱不能为空!") $("#email").focus()

判断是否有11位数字,如果有,给数字添加链接

<p>12345678901sw</p> var circleList; var isPhone = /\d{11}/g; circleList = $("p").html(); var arrPhone = circleList.match(isPhone); console.log(arrPhone); circleList = circleList.replace(isPhone, function(word) { return '<a href=&

正则表达式:邮箱格式和手机号(3-4位区号,7-8位直播号码,1-4位分机号)

<input type="text" id="uid" onblur="mail()"  />//文本框,实现失去焦点时触发判断邮箱或电话号码格式是否正确,正确不做反应,错误输出("用户名的邮箱或手机号格式不正确") function mail() { var patten2= new RegExp(/^[0-9|A-z|_]{1,17}[@][0-9|A-z]{1,3}.(com)$/) //邮箱正则表达式 va

判断手机号,密码的正则表达式

//判断密码6-16位 + (BOOL)validatePassword:(NSString *)password{ NSString *Regex = @"^[a-zA-Z0-9]{5,16}$"; NSPredicate *emailTest = [NSPredicate predicateWithFormat:@"SELF MATCHES %@", Regex]; return [emailTest evaluateWithObject:password];